Wie man das lokale Maven Repository in Eclipse ändert
Ich bin den Import von multiple-Modul Maven-Projekt aus dem root-Verzeichnis auf einem gemeinsam genutzten Laufwerk auf einem anderen server a Auf server A, mvn install
wird erfolgreich ausgeführt, und Maven ist richtig eingestellt, mit repository/
und settings.xml
im /home/user/.m2
.
Nachdem ich jedoch importiert das Projekt in Eclipse (STS) an meinem workstation PC, die ich nicht bekommen kann mvn build
(ich habe das m2e-plugin installiert ist) ausgeführt werden, meist aufgrund fehlender Abhängigkeiten von anderen Modulen. Ich erkannte, dass Eclipse mit settings.xml
und repository/
auf meinem Arbeitsplatz-PC, so ist dort kein Modul bauen installiert .m2-cache.
Ich versuche zu ändern Maven zu benutzen .m2 Verzeichnis auf server A. kann ich nur einstellen settings.xml der eine auf server A, aber ich kann nicht ändern das lokale repository. Die einzige option die ich habe, ist "re-index".
Gibt es einen Weg, um das lokale repository mit dem man auf dem server Ein, oder gibt es einen besseren Weg, um code auf einem server, und Bearbeiten/build/test-Tomcat auf einem anderen PC?
InformationsquelleAutor der Frage David Zhao | 2012-04-19
Du musst angemeldet sein, um einen Kommentar abzugeben.
Lage kann angegeben werden in Maven->Installation -> Globale Einstellungen: settings.xml
InformationsquelleAutor der Antwort David Zhao
In neueren Versionen von Eclipse die Globale Konfigurationsdatei kann festgelegt werden, in
Windows - > Einstellungen - > Maven > Benutzer-Einstellungen > Globale Einstellungen
Schlage mich nicht, warum die globalen Einstellungen kann konfiguriert werden, in den Nutzer-Einstellungen... Wahrscheinlich wegen dem gleichen Grund, warum Sie brauchen, um drücken Sie "Start", um das Herunterfahren Ihres PC, die auf Windows -... : D
InformationsquelleAutor der Antwort sjngm
Hier ist
settings.xml
-->C:\maven\conf\settings.xml
InformationsquelleAutor der Antwort